Understanding What an Automotive Test Light Does

Before diving into specific features, it’s important to know what this tool actually does. A test light helps you check for voltage in a circuit, identify blown fuses, faulty wires, and ensure components are receiving power. It’s a straightforward, yet invaluable tool for anyone working on vehicle electrical systems.

Types of Automotive Test Lights I’ve Used

There are mainly two types:

  • Basic Test Lights: These have a simple probe and light bulb that illuminates when voltage is detected. They’re great for beginners and quick checks.
  • Digital Test Lights: These come with LED indicators or digital displays, offering more precise voltage readings and sometimes additional features like continuity testing.

I personally find a good digital test light to be more versatile, but a basic one is perfect for simple tasks.

Key Features I Look For When Buying a Test Light

  • Voltage Range: Make sure the test light supports the voltage range of your vehicle (usually 6V to 24V). I once bought a test light that couldn’t handle my truck’s 24V system, which was frustrating.
  • Build Quality and Durability: A sturdy probe and solid wiring are important. The last thing you want is a fragile tool that breaks after a few uses.
  • Probe Design: A sharp, well-insulated probe makes it easier and safer to pierce wire insulation or probe connectors without slipping.
  • Light Indicator Brightness: Clear visibility of the indicator light is crucial, especially when working in poorly lit areas.
  • Additional Functions: Some test lights come with extra features like continuity testing, polarity detection, or even a built-in fuse tester. These can add value depending on your needs.

My Tips on Using Automotive Test Lights Safely

  • Always connect the ground clip properly before testing to avoid shorts or damage.
  • Never use a test light on circuits with unknown voltage levels until you verify compatibility.
  • Use insulated gloves if working around high current areas.
  • Avoid touching the metal probe while testing to prevent shocks.
